Researchers have explored BPC-157 in studies involving: Cellular signaling pathways Molecular biology research Cytoskeletal organization Nitric oxide pathway signaling Extracellular matrix regulation Growth-factor communication networks Gastrointestinal biology models Tissue biology investigations Peptide stability investigations Rather than binding to a single isolated receptor, preclinical literature indicates that BPC-157 influences a cascade of molecular communication networks: VEGFR2 Activation and Angiogenesis: In vitro models demonstrate that BPC-157 upregulates the expression of Vascular Endothelial Growth Factor A (VEGF-A) and triggers the phosphorylation of Vascular Endothelial Growth Factor Receptor 2 (VEGFR2) (Hsieh et al., 2017)
